Visitors heading to Mildura will soon enjoy even better facilities at the town’s award-winning holiday park.

All Seasons Holiday Park is starting construction to upgrade its accommodation and improve accessibility.

Labor’s injection supports the refurbishment of 25 cabins, including three dedicated accessible cabins and four accessible caravan ensuites. 

It will strengthen Mildura’s All Seasons Holiday Park as a leading family-friendly destination.

Labor’s upgrades offer modern cabins, powered sites and spacious amenities to suit families, couples, groups, and travellers of all abilities.

Upgrades to the amenities block and BBQ area are included, with offsite construction for the works well underway. It will transform the ageing facilities from a 2.5-star to a 4-star standard, with full accessibility for all visitors.

Part of the G’Day Parks network, All Season Holiday Park was named the 2024 VicParks Caravan Park of the Year. It also claimed gold in the Caravan & Holidays Parks category of the 2025 Victorian Tourism Awards.

The project is part of the Carroll Labor Government’s $170 million Regional Tourism and Events Fund, which is helping tourism businesses across regional Victoria grow and create jobs.
